> You don't typically have a two sided crash where some other party is at fault like in a car

However, increasing the number of things in the air will likely shift that, at least a little bit. Things at uncontrolled fields can get busy with just a handful of aircraft in the pattern. Add a hot-head and the safety factor drops significantly.

> So it's much more in your control.

WX is never in your control. Just like anything in life, you can make all the right decisions and still die. It's just that aviation is less forgiving than the rest of our lives so (inevitable) mistakes matter more.

Excellent points, it's really these other aspects that get pilots into trouble.

For example it's crazy that most pilots are still taught to calculate W&B using printed charts and approximate takeoff performance.

I think you could save more general aviation lives with a fairly minimal system.

A gas gauge sensor that calculates whether you have enough fuel to get to your destination + reserve. Avionics where you input your personal minimums like crosswinds and weather and it warns you if you're about to accept a landing or flight-plan that violates those. Encode that data and send it to ATC via transponder so valuable comm bandwidth is not lost asking for fuel status when emergencies occur.

A gear down warning. It's ridiculous that we still have so many belly landings and consider it a "good" to rely on training and human memory to prevent them. How much cheaper would complex airplanes be if we didn't have the crazy insurance rates due to this?

Angle-of-attack and spin warnings. It's ridiculous that even $1mil+ Cirrus planes can't detect when you're too slow in a base to final turn and sound a warning before you spin. We have the technology, it's foolish to depend on a decades old stall horn!

A system that parses all the hundreds of notams and filters out the important ones.
